SEVENTEEN have shared a highlight medley featuring snippets of songs from their upcoming fourth album Face the Sun, which will arrive on Friday (27 May).
After delivering their first English single and lead outing from the album, "Darl+ing", last month, SEVENTEEN have shared a six-minute highlight medley featuring previews of songs from their upcoming album Face the Sun.
Face the Sun will follow 2019's An Ode album and last year's Attacca EP.
SEVENTEEN's Face the Sun album will arrive this Friday (27 May) via Pledis Entertainment.
